    Do’s and Don’ts of Opening a Franchise

    So you want to open your own dog daycare franchise. You love dogs and love taking care of them, but do you have what it takes to start your own business? Dog daycare services are only increasing in demand and offer amazing opportunities for business owners. Partnering with a franchise has many benefits that can help you operate your business more successfully. But knowing which franchise to invest in can be daunting. Here, we will break down the Do’s and Don’ts of starting your own doggy daycare franchise. 

    Do: Consider Multiple Franchise Opportunities

    When considering opening a dog daycare franchise, it is best to look at several similar franchises before settling on one. Many people go with the franchise they like the most or are most loyal to, but if you do it this way you could be missing out on a lot. Like any large investment or business opportunity, franchisees should do some shopping around and look at several other similar franchises. This will allow you to see the different ways in which these franchises operate, including:

    • Services they offer
    • Pricing
    • Work culture
    • Industry standards
    • Customer reviews
    Do: Speak with Current and Former Franchisees

    Before you open a franchise, you should do as much research as possible on the topic. The best place to gain vital information is from people who have experience in the industry. Current and former franchisees can offer some valuable insight and tips to help you get started on your dog daycare journey. Speak with as many owners as you can about their experiences working with certain franchises and learn what they have to say about how the franchise operates and supports its franchisees. Speaking with someone who has had skin in the game can save you from making a bad investment.  

    Do: Do Your Research

    Remember, owning a dog daycare franchise is a long-term commitment. Do plenty of research on the franchise you want to open and take a look at other ones as well. Understand how the company operates and check out reviews from several different locations. Make a list of the pros and cons of each franchise to help guide your decision.

    Don’t: Buy Without the Required Funds

    Investing in a doggy daycare can cost anywhere from $500,000 to $1 million. Before you go into a franchise, understand how much the upfront investment is before you get yourself into a hole you won’t be able to climb out of. 

    Don’t: Buy Without Performing a Business Evaluation

    Before you invest your hard-earned money into a franchise, you should look into how well the business is doing. Information such as the balance sheet, income statements, and cash flow can give you a glimpse into the operations of the business and show you how profitable it is. You can research a public company’s financial information on the SEC website. 

    Don’t: Buy Without Having a Lawyer Review all Documents

    Opening a franchise of any kind requires a lot of paperwork. A lot of the documents will require you to understand the terms and sign them. Having a lawyer go over the documents and help explain them to you in layman’s terms can help you feel more at ease and avoid a financial disaster.
